/* 整体定义 */
* {margin:0px;padding:0px;}
body{text-align:center;font: 12px/160% Helvetica, Arial, sans-serif; background: #FAF9F4 url(../images/body_bg.gif);}
img{border:0;}
ul,li{list-style:none;}
div,ul,li,dl,dt,dd,table,td,input{font:12px/20px "宋体";}
.wrap {width:960px;clear:both;text-align:left;margin:0 auto;}
fieldset,img{border:0;}
ul li{list-style:none;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}
address, caption, cite, code, dfn, em, th, var {font-style:normal;font-weight:normal;}

a{text-decoration:none;color:#333333;}
a:hover{color:#FF0000;}
.clear{clear:both;}
.border {border-top:1px solid #C99170;border-bottom:1px solid #C99170;}

.blank5 {line-height:0px;font-size:1px;height:5px;clear:both;}
.blank10 {line-height:0px;font-size:1px;height:10px;clear:both;}
.clear {height:-1px;line-height:-1px;clear:both;}

.f-b {font-weight:bold;}
.f-14 {font-size:14px;}
.color_001 {font-weight:normal;color:#cc0000}
.color_002 {font-weight:bold;color:#666666}
.color_003 {font-weight:bold;color:#cc0000}


a{color:#343434;text-decoration:none;}
a:hover{color:#CC0001;}
a.nav {color:#cc0000;text-decoration:none;}
a.nav:hover{color:#ff0000;}
a.navx {color:#ffffff;text-decoration:none;background:#cc0000;font-weight:bold;padding:5px}
a.navx:hover{color:#ffffff;font-weight:bold}
.a_bg li a{background:url(../images/index/list_a.gif) 3px center no-repeat;padding-left:15px;line-height:25px;}
.a_bg li a:hover{text-decoration:underline;}

#container {margin: 0 auto;width: 970px;background-color:#ffffff;margin:5px;border:1px solid #C99170;background: url(../images/header.gif) #ffffff no-repeat left top;}

/*nav*/
#time {font-family:arial;font-size:11px;}
#nav{height:63px;background:url(../images/index/fczhongg_03.gif) no-repeat;}
#nav .nav_top{height:32px;line-height:32px; clear:both;padding-left:300px;}
#nav .nav_bottom{height:30px;line-height:30px;}
.nav_top a{width:78px;height:32px;background:url(../images/index/nav_topline_03.gif) right  center no-repeat;display:block;float:left;text-align:center;font-size:12px;font-weight:bold;color:white;}
a.bg_none{background:none;}
.nav_bottom p{width:74px;padding-left:5px;line-heihgt:32px;text-align:center;display:block;float:left;color:red;}
.nav_bottom div{width:690px;padding-right:15px;line-height:32px;float:left;display:inline;}
.nav_bottom div a{line-height:32px;}
.nav_bottom span{width:165px;padding-left:8px;height:32px;display:block;float:left;text-align:center;}
.nav_bottom span a{padding:0 3px;}

/*焦点一屏*/
.focus_l{width:322px;height:326px;float:left; border:1px solid #E8BBB8;padding-top:5px;padding-left:6px;overflow:hidden;}
.focus_m{width:338px;float:left;display:inline;margin-left:5px;_padding-left:0px;_margin-right:0px;padding-bottom:5px;}
.focus_r{width:269px;float:left;margin-left:10px;_margin-left:0px}
.focus_top{width:314px;height:247px;border:1px solid #D0D0D0}
.focus_top img{width:314px;height:221px;display:block;}
a#changetitle{width:314px;height:25px;border-top:1px solid #D0D0D0;line-height:25px;text-align:center;display:block;font-size:12px;}

.list_pic{width:315px;height:65px;padding-top:1px;display:block;background:#D6D7DB;margin-top:6px;}
.list_pic li{float:left;display:inline;padding-left:8px;}

.list_pic img{width:67px;height:50px;padding:6px 1px 1px 1px;background:url(../images/index/small_normal.gif) no-repeat;display:block}
.list_pic .on{width:67px;height:50px;padding:6px 1px 1px 1px;background:url(../images/index/small_bor.gif) no-repeat;display:block;}

.big_news{text-align:center;line-height:40px;}
.big_news a{font-size:20px;color:#CC0000}

.sub_news{text-align:center;margin-bottom:5px;}
.sub_news a,.sub_news{font-size:12px;font-weight:normal;}

.focus_m h1{text-align:center;line-height:30px;width:337px;overflow:hidden;}
.focus_m h1 a{font-size:20px;color:#CC0000;font-family:微软雅黑}

.focus_m h2{text-align:center;margin-bottom:5px;}
.focus_m h2,.focus_m h2 a{font-size:12px;font-weight:normal;}

.focus_line{height:0;line-height:-1px;border-top:1px dotted #333;margin:5px 10px;overflow:hidden;}

.focus_m ul{padding-left:10px;}
.focus_m li a{font-size:12px;line-height:25px;}

.pink_bor{border:1px solid #E8BBB8}

.focus_dl{width:330px;height:305px;float:left}
.focus_dm{width:340px;height:305px;float:left;margin-left:10px;}
.focus_dr{width:269px;float:left;margin-left:10px;}

.recommand{height:118px;border:1px solid #CACACA;border-bottom:none;background:#F9F9F9}

.rec_title{height:28px;background:url(../images/index/fczhongg_18.gif) repeat-x;padding-left:18px;border-bottom:1px solid #CACACA}
.rec_title,.rec_title a{font-size:12px;color:#CC0000;line-height:28px;font-weight:bold}

.recommand ul{padding:11px 0 0 11px;}
.recommand li{padding-right:8px;float:left;}
.recommand img{display:block;width:113px;height:60px;border:1px solid #CBCBCB;padding:2px;}

.second_l{width:333px;border:1px solid #D8D8D8;float:left;margin-left:10px;display:inline}
.marl_none{margin-left:0px;}
.second_r{width:270px;float:right;}
.title{height:26px;line-height:26px;padding:0 17px;text-align:right;background:url(../images/index/fczhongg_37.gif) repeat-x;border-bottom:1px solid #E0E0E0;clear:both;}
.title p{float:left;font-weight:bold;color:#333;font-size:12px;}
 a.more{font-size:12px;color:#333;}
 a.more_1{font-size:12px;color:#c00;font-weight:normal;}
 a.more_2{font-size:12px;color:#333;font-weight:normal;}

.second_l .a_bg{margin:10px;}
.second_l .a_bg a{font-size:12px;line-height:25px;}
.second_r img{display:block; width:220px;height:85px; border:1px solid #999;margin-bottom:10px;}

.live_search{border:1px solid #D8D8D8;}
.search_con {padding-top:10px;height:275px;text-align:center;}
.search_con a{width:250px;height:26px;line-height:24px;text-align:center;font-size:12px;}
.search_con img{display:block;width:192px;height:265px;text-align:center;border:1px solid #ccc;padding:2px;}


.box{padding:3px 10px;}
.box a{font-size:12px;}


.tit_bg{background:url(../images/index/fczhongg_52.gif) repeat-x;padding-left:0;border-bottom:1px solid white;}
.tit_p1,.tit_p2,.tit_p3,.tit_p4,.tit_p5{padding-left:17px;}
.tit_p1{background:url(../images/index/fczhongg_50.gif) left top no-repeat;}
.tit_p2{background:url(../images/index/fczhongg_54.gif) left top no-repeat;}
.tit_p3{background:url(../images/index/fczhongg_70.gif) left top no-repeat;}
.tit_p4{background:url(../images/index/fczhongg_72.gif) left top no-repeat;}

.fangchan{border:1px solid #E0E0E0}
.gray_bor{border:1px solid #E0E0E0}
.box_bg{background:url(../images/index/gelou_03.gif) left top repeat-x;height:320px;overflow:hidden;}
.box_bgx{background:url(../images/index/gelou_03.gif) left top repeat-x;height:260px;overflow:hidden;}
.fangchan .a_bg{margin:10px;}
.fangchan .a_bg a{line-height:20px;}

#tuijian{width:320px;height:102px;padding-top:23px;background:url(../images/index/mlb_56.jpg) no-repeat;margin-left:7px; clear:both;margin-top:21px;}
#tuijian div{width:150px;float:left;padding-left:8px;}
#tuijian a{line-height:22px;}

#tuijianx{width:320px;height:102px;padding-top:23px;background:url(../images/index/mlb_58.jpg) no-repeat;margin-left:7px; clear:both;margin-top:21px;}
#tuijianx div{width:150px;float:left;padding-left:8px;}
#tuijianx a{line-height:22px;}

.pic{height:135px;overflow:hidden;clear:both;margin-top:12px;}
.pic li{float:left;padding-left:21px;width:130px;text-align:center;}
.pic img{display:block;width:130px;height:100px;border:1px solid #ccc;padding:2px;margin-bottom:5px;}
.pic a{color:#CC0000;font-size:12px;}

.good_pic{text-align:center;margin:0px 0px 10px 0;}
.good_pic li{width:178px;text-align:center;padding:0;margin:0;border:1px solid white;}
.good_pic img{width:143px;height:92px;border:1px solid #ccc;padding:2px;display:block;margin:10px auto;}
.good_pic a{line-height:18px;margin:0 auto;}

.box_left{float:left;}
.box_news{float:left;width:958px;border:1px solid #eaeaea;background:#ffffff;}
.box_news .title_nav {height:26px;line-height:26px;padding:0 17px;text-align:left;background:url(../images/index/fczhongg_37.gif) repeat-x;font-size:12px}
.box_news .title_nav .tit_px{padding-left:10px;padding-right:10px;float:left}



.fc_area{border:1px solid #D4DEE7;height:204px;overflow:hidden}

.area_title{height:28px;background:url(../images/index/fczhongg_81.gif) repeat-x;clear:both;width:678px;}
.area_l{float:left;width:124px;text-align:center;line-height:23px;padding-top:5px;background:url(../images/index/fczhongg_80.gif) no-repeat;font-size:12px;font-weight:bold;color:#343434}

.area_r{padding-right:15px;float:right;}
.area_r,.area_r a{font-size:12px;color:#323232;line-height:28px;}


.area_conl{width:156px;height:154px;text-align:center;float:left; padding-left:24px;overflow:hidden}
.area_conm{width:242px;padding-left:23px;float:left; overflow:hidden}
.area_conr{background:url(../images/index/v_line.gif) left top no-repeat;}

.area_conl img{width:158px;height:122px;margin-top:5px;}
.area_conm li a{font-size:12px;line-height:22px;}

.leftzone{width:680px;float:left;display:inline;}
.product_zone{width:680px;background:#F3F8FE;padding:4px;float:left;display:inline;}
.zone_box{width:335px;height:183px;float:left;background:white;border:1px solid #D9E7F4}
.zone_box_t{height:51px;background:url(../images/index/fczhongg_89.gif) 13px 15px no-repeat; clear:both;padding-left:30px;}
.tga{height:51px;background:url(../images/index/title.jpg) 17px 15px no-repeat; clear:both;padding-left:30px;}
.zone_box_t,.zone_box_t a{font-size:12px;color:#CD0000;line-height:51px;font-weight:bold;}
.zone_pic{width:140px;float:left;text-align:center;padding-right:3px;}
.zone_pic img{width:120px;height:90px;border:1px solid #D8D8D8;padding:2px;margin-top:7px;}
.zone_list{float:left;}
.zone_list a{font-size:12px;line-height:22px;background:url(../images/index/list_a.gif) 3px center no-repeat;padding-left:10px;}
.marl{margin-left:5px;}
.pad5{padding-left:5px;}
.box .a_bg{margin-left:0;padding-left:0;}

#tieshi .a_bg{padding:10px;}
#jiangjia .a_bg{padding:7px 10px;}
#jiangjia .a_bg a{font-size:12px;line-height:21px;}
#tieshi .a_bg a{font-size:12px;line-height:20px;}
#tieshi .a_bg{padding:10px 10px;}

.tieshi li a{font-size:12px;line-height:20px;}

.footer{height:123px;padding:4px;background:#ECECEC}
.footer_box{border:#DCD9D9;background:white;height:120px;}

.f_box_l{width:237px;height:50px;padding-top:19px;background:url(../images/index/fczhongg_98_bak.gif) right center no-repeat;text-align:center;margin-right:10px;float:left;}

.f_box_l p{width:155px;height:60px;padding:16px;background:url(../images/index/fczhongg_115.gif) no-repeat;color:#666;text-align:left;margin:0 auto;}
.f_box_r {float:left;width:665px;margin-left:35px;margin-top:8px;height:100px;overflow-y:auto;}
.f_box_r img{margin:10px 20px 0px 0;border:1px solid #ccc;}
.footer_line{background:url(../images/index/fczhongg_126.gif) repeat-x;height:7px;width:454px;float:left;margin-top:17px;display:none;}
.footer_join{float:left;}
.link{margin-bottom:20px;padding-right:20px;}

.footer2{text-align:center;margin-top:10px;margin-bottom:10px;}
.footer2,.footer2 p,.footer2 p a{color:#363636;line-height:23px;padding:0 5px;}


/* 企业推荐广告专区 */
/*.good_pic{text-align:center;margin:4px 0px 10px 0;}*/
/*.good_pic li{width:178px;text-align:center;padding:0;margin:0;border:1px solid white;padding-bottom:4px;}*/

#d-link ul{height: 819px;overflow: hidden; margin-left:3px; margin-top:10px; margin-bottom:10px;}
#d-link ul.l-link li {height: 90px;}
#d-link ul.l-link {padding: 10px 20px;list-style: none;}
#d-link ul.l-link li {float: left;padding-top: 5px;width: 220px;}
#d-link ul.l-link li,#d-link ul.l-link li a {line-height: 20px;}

/* 最新头部样式 */
#header {
    border-bottom: 1px #FAF9F4 solid;
    height: 80px;
    margin-top:1px;
    
}
#header ul {
    list-style: none;
}
#session {
    float: right;
    margin: 10px 0px 10px;
}
#session ul li {
    float: left;
    margin-left: 20px;
    height: 24px;
}
#session ul li,#session ul li a {
    line-height: 24px;
}
#menu {
    float: right;
    padding-top: 0px;
}
#menu ul li {
    float: left;
    margin-right: 1px;
    height: 36px;
}
#menu ul li.current {
    padding: 0 2px;
    height: 36px;
    border: 1px #C00 solid;
    border-bottom: 0;
    background: #FFF;
}
#menu ul li a {
    display: inline-block;
    margin-top: 7px;
    padding: 0 10px;
    height: 29px;
    border: 1px #C99170 solid;
    border-bottom: 0;
    background: #C00;
    color: #FFF;
    line-height: 29px;
}
#menu ul li.current a {
    margin-top: 2px;
    height: 31px;
    border: 0;
    border-top: 3px #C00 solid;
    color: #C00;
    background: #FAF9F4;
    line-height: 33px;
}
input.btn {
    height: 22px;
    border: 1px #C99072 solid;
    background: url(../images/btn_bg.gif) repeat-x;
    font-size: 12px;
    cursor: pointer;
}
input.b_f {font-family:arial;font-size:12px;border:1px solid #C99170;width:200px;height:22px;}
